Full Stack Developer with Database Experience
ENKON Information Systems Inc.
Victoria, BC

ENKON information Systems Software Canada is looking for an amazing full-stack developer with above-average database skills and a track record of successes to join our Victoria team. This team member will use their expertise to help architect, design, and develop our world-class software products that run on both client, server, and mobile operating systems. You will work on complex systems requiring deep technical analysis, coding, debugging, profiling, and above all, a great deal of creativity. An interest and aptitude for databases, web applications, and rest endpoints is essential.

We practice agile development, with an emphasis on rational, sustainable schedules. As such, there is a strong, collaborative relationship between our executive, project managers, developers, QA engineers, and technical writers in the delivery of high-quality software products. This position provides the opportunity to work with cutting edge technologies in a growing company with a very bright future.

At ENKON you will:

  • Develop and release desktop and mobile device software that runs on Windows server operating systems and databases.
  • Perform research, analysis, design, coding, debugging, and testing. You will also analyze and debug difficult application, system, and device-related issues.
  • Develop data models for the implementation of complex customer processes using an ORM such as NHibernate or Entity Framework
  • Develop rest endpoints using frameworks such as Nancy or WebAPI2.
  • Work closely with team members and your manager to plan projects, drive decisions, identify risk in key areas, and deliver solutions at a reasonable cost.
  • Other duties as assigned.

Your Skills:

  • Bachelor's degree or Diploma in Computer Science or Computer Engineering.
  • 3+ years of experience developing in C# on a Windows platform.
  • 3+ years of experience developing web applications using Typescript or Javascript on Angular or React frameworks, or similar.
  • 3+ years of experience developing database applications using SQL Server, Oracle, PostSQL, or similar.
  • Strong debugging and diagnostic skills.
  • A working knowledge of network authentication and security protocols.
  • Demonstrated, successful experience as a significant contributor to one or more commercial software products.
  • Self-motivated and able to work cooperatively in a team environment.
  • Excellent work ethic.
  • Excellent communication skills.
  • Are just like the person you would love to work with.

Many thanks to all applicants!

Job Types: Full-time, Permanent


  • Typescript or Javascript on Angular or React: 3 years (Preferred)
  • SQL Server, Oracle, PostSQL or similar: 3 years (Preferred)
  • C#: 3 years (Preferred)


  • Bachelor's Degree (Preferred)


  • Victoria, BC (Preferred)